Course summary
The financial services sector in Scotland manages over 800 billion pounds in funds and generates around 8 billion pounds for the Scottish economy (Scottish Financial Enterprise). This programme, almost unique in being targeted specifically at the sector, has a track record of producing in-demand graduates with the knowledge and expertise needed to succeed in the fast-moving world of financial services. BA(Hons) Finance, Investment and Risk programme is accredited by the CII, the world's largest professional body for insurance, risk and financial services. As its name suggests, the degree focuses on specific areas key to financial services and, indeed, to finance generally. These are: personal finance, corporate finance and investment, risk, banking and international finance. You can choose to study a language in Years 2-4 of this degree. GCU offers modules in French, German, Italian and Spanish from beginners to professional level. Our students are offered free student membership of the CII, which gives them access to online resources and local industry and networking events. The department also organises its own events for students, where they can meet and chat with a range of industry professionals.
